Output 81ef96cf383adaa3586271ee6ca3775f86c8e96e3092d923d37574cf3c512c5c:7

value
581787
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f64a7328b134031c70eaf3ef21022d1fab257789 OP_EQUALVERIFY OP_CHECKSIG
address
1PTGR4Ep1BkBqSMei3XVNqFRXntjXAzMDJ
transaction
81ef96cf383adaa3586271ee6ca3775f86c8e96e3092d923d37574cf3c512c5c
confirmations
267925
spent
true